Description
For undergraduate courses in Manufacturing Processes. Manufacturing Engineering describes and explains existing production processes and machinery.
More importantly, it uses the powerful analytical tools of machine science (heat transfer, vibrations, control theory) and applies them to the solution of manufacturing problems.
There is more emphasis on the analytical development and application of engineering theory to manufacturing problems and students are encouraged to generate their own computer solutions to gain understanding.
